I've had a credit card with Unify FCU for more than 3 years and it's always reported the end of month balance to the bureaus. I.e. normally it would have reported the balance as of the end of the day Nov. 30th.
This month it reported the balance at the close of the first day of the next month. I.e. the balance at the end of Dec. 1st.

I see variations like that with most of my cards, and really don't think anything of it. I figure it has to do with how much ACTUAL time has passed between reporting, so a day in either direction is no cause for alarm.

They're good. I have their no-balance-transfer-fee, no-cash-advance-fee, non-rewards, low interest platinum Visa card. You can give yourself instant cash advances by transferring from your credit card to checking. My interest rate is 8.49%, but they also have lower rates. Anyone can join.
